Transaction 08630c8ded78cf5c3ef89ac90e26f5eb8fa4290aaeea43974c9923047d98dd20
1 Input
1 Output
-
08630c8ded78cf5c3ef89ac90e26f5eb8fa4290aaeea43974c9923047d98dd20:0
- value
- 2340232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db11e5cbad1e425606fab4951fb2709d4345600e OP_EQUAL
- address
- 3MfMM71PjY3k8yCAnVUS69617M6kN4m352